Intel Pentium Silver N6005 vs AMD Ryzen 7 5800H

We compared two laptop CPUs: Intel Pentium Silver N6005 with 4 cores 2.0GHz and AMD Ryzen 7 5800H with 8 cores 3.2G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

Intel Pentium Silver N6005 's Advantages
Higher specification of memory (LPDDR4x-2933 vs LPDDR4-4266)
Lower TDP (10W vs 35W)
AMD Ryzen 7 5800H 's Advantages
Larger memory bandwidth (68.27GB/s vs 46.9GB/s)
Higher base frequency (3.2GHz vs 2.0GHz)
Larger L3 cache size (16MB vs 4MB)
